Assassinating Hamas Leaders Scores Points But Is Unlikely To Produce Victory
from The Turbulent World with James M. Dorsey · host James M. Dorsey
The killing of Hamas leader Ismail Haniyeh is about more than Israel’s targeting of the group’s officials whenever and wherever an opportunity arises. Mr. Haniyeh was known as a ‘pragmatist’ and a ‘moderate’ within Hamas. His killing was as much about achieving Israel’s goal of destroying Hamas militarily and politically as it was about quashing any chance that a post-war Hamas would potentially be more accepting of a two-state resolution of the Israeli-Palestinian conflict.
